What’s on the page

One page, US Letter, ink-friendly.

  • Thirteen rows: medication, dose, when, prescriber, what it’s for
  • Allergies and bad reactions, right where a paramedic looks first
  • Pharmacy and phone on the same page
  • Made for the fridge door — and a folded copy in the wallet

Print two. Tape one inside a kitchen cabinet or on the fridge; fold one into the wallet of whoever drives to appointments.
